The new games boxes could be up to 40% larger

The anticipation surrounding the next iteration of Nintendo’s beloved gaming console, the Switch 2, is reaching a fever pitch. As gamers and industry insiders eagerly await more details, one intriguing aspect has emerged: the size and design of the game packaging. Recent insights from Felipe Lima, editor of Nintendo Universe, reveal that the new game boxes for the Switch 2 will be significantly larger than those of the original Switch, a change that could have implications for both collectors and retailers alike.

The dimensions of the new boxes are set to be 13 cm wide and 19.5 cm high, marking a 40% increase in size compared to the original Switch game boxes. For context, the boxes for PlayStation 5 games measure 13.5 cm by 17 cm, positioning the Switch 2’s packaging as not only larger but also distinctive in the current gaming market. This size increase raises questions about design choices and their potential impact on the consumer experience.

Console Box Dimensions (cm) Size Comparison
Nintendo Switch 9.0 x 15.0
Nintendo Switch 2 13.0 x 19.5 40% larger
PlayStation 5 13.5 x 17.0 Slightly smaller

Nintendo’s decision to increase the size of the game boxes could also reflect broader trends in the gaming industry, where physical media continues to compete with digital downloads. While many gamers have embraced the convenience of digital purchases, the appeal of collectible physical editions remains strong. According to a recent survey, 54% of gamers expressed a preference for physical copies of games to enjoy the artwork and packaging, suggesting that Nintendo is tapping into this sentiment with its new design.

The leak of the Switch 2’s game box dimensions originated from an advertisement for an unnamed game from Take-Two Interactive on the FNAC retail website in France. This type of leak is not uncommon in the gaming industry, where details about upcoming consoles and games often slip through the cracks before official announcements. As seen in previous console generations, the excitement generated by such leaks can lead to increased interest and pre-orders once the product is officially revealed.
